8 Ways to Help Children Value Cultural Diversity

October 6, 2020 By Melody Reyes Leave a Comment

There is no better time to teach children the value of cultural diversity than now. The values of acceptance, appreciation, and empathy that goes with embracing cultural diversity early on can help children become successful, happy, and compassionate individuals in the future.

Some ways to help kids embrace cultural diversity include expanding your culinary horizons by trying dishes from different cultures, exploring the world of music, learning more about your own family and culture, visiting cultural centers like museums, and learning a new language.

The ideas may be endless, but these can you get started in helping your children value and appreciate cultural diversity.
